Step 1: Understanding the Providers
Before choosing a provider, it’s crucial to understand what each has to offer:
- NetEnt: Known for its high-quality graphics and innovative gameplay, NetEnt focuses on creating visually stunning games that are user-friendly.
- Microgaming: One of the oldest providers in the industry, Microgaming boasts a vast library of games with a variety of themes and styles, catering to all types of players.

Step 3: Analyzing Volatility
Volatility refers to the risk associated with a game, influencing the frequency and size of payouts. Here’s how both providers stack up:
- NetEnt: Most games feature medium to high volatility, offering significant wins at less frequent intervals. For instance, the RTP (Return to Player) percentage typically ranges from 96% to 98%.
- Microgaming: Offers a broader range of volatility levels across its games, from low to high. The RTP often hovers around 95% to 97%, with many progressive jackpot slots offering life-changing payouts.
Step 4: Understanding Technology Behind the Platforms
The technology used by each provider influences gameplay, graphics, and overall user experience.
- NetEnt: Utilizes HTML5 technology, ensuring games are mobile-friendly and accessible across all devices. The company also emphasizes RNG (Random Number Generator) for fair play.
- Microgaming: Also employs HTML5 technology, with a strong focus on creating a seamless gaming experience across platforms. Their software is known for robust security measures and compliance with regulatory standards.
